The Rose and the Lily

Chapter 1
Ossus—42 ABY

"So, who do you think Dad is sending with us?" Ben Skywalker inquired of his cousin as they entered the Lumbdia-Class shuttle that Jacen Solo had flown since his days wondering the galaxy searching for answers. Ben had been apprenticed to Jacen since he was eight years old but as the years passed and Ben learned more of the Force, he often found himself questioning some of Jacen's ideas. In fact, Ben felt that it was Jacen's growing contention with the Council that prompted them to send a third Jedi with them on this mission.

Jacen glanced sideways at Ben and said as he tossed his duffel on one of the acceleration couches in the main compartment of the shuttle. "I don't know, but who ever it is I'm sure we will find her useful."

Ben followed Jacen's lead and placed his duffel beside his Master's. He then turned to face the older man, "Wait. How do you know it will be a woman but not know who it is?"

Jacen smiled at Ben's accusation and as he turned to head to the cockpit he said, "Because who else would your father send to Kuat with us?" Ben trotted to keep with him and as Ben landed in the co-pilot's chair Jacen went on as he began the start-up procedures. "It will be hard enough to get the management to listen to us to begin with but they would because I'm the son of Princess Leia, and you're the son of Luke Skywalker," Jacen then looked over at Ben and grinned, "But Kuati sense of equality for men only goes so far, a third man would cause them to distrust us or worse not consider what we have to say."

Ben nodded his head and idly began his portion of the start-up but he wondered who it would be, then after a thought came to him he said, "I really hope it's not Jaina."

Jacen paused and looked over at him, grinning he asked, "And why is that? What do you have against my sister?"

Ben glanced at him and then shrugged as he returned to his switches, "Oh, nothing really, except I never see her go anywhere with out either Zekk following behind like a silent shadow nodding agreement with all she has to say, or Master Durron and her yelling at each other for one reason or another." Ben then grinned lopsidedly, an expression he picked up from his uncle Han, and looked at Jacen, "I really wish she'd just marry one of them and get over and done with it. They both act like lovesick banthas around her most of the time."

Jacen laughed and nodded agreement, "Yeah, you are right about that. It is pretty obvious to everyone but them, I think. But Kyp is a little too old for her, don't you think?"

Ben pursed his lips and shrugged, then he said, "Maybe, I guess he is. But do you really want a tree for a brother-in-law?"

"Ben, you do have a point," Jacen chuckled and finishing the procedures he sat back. After a moment he added with a gesture with his chin out the front viewport, "Well, here she comes and it's not Jaina."

Seventeen year old Ben Skywalker looked out the viewport and felt his heart skip a beat. He hadn't seen the daughter of Corellian Jedi Master Corran Horn for about five years and the last time he had seen her he thought she was too tall, too skinny and not very attractive at all. Of course, he was only twelve and she only fifteen at the time, and since then he had learned to appreciate the opposite sex a great deal more. But as he watched Jysella Horn gracefully move toward the shuttle from the hanger entrance doors, Ben was amazed at the change in her. She was still tall, but she was no longer skinny. Instead, he decided she was willowy, and even dressed in the dark green robes of the traditional Corellian Jedi he could tell she possessed curves where she hadn't before. Or, maybe he just hadn't noticed them before.

Jacen broke into his thoughts with, "Come on, let's go and meet her." Then they both left the cockpit to greet her.

She was just entering the ship when Ben and Jacen entered the main compartment. Ben silently watched as Jacen held out his hand, smiled and said in a voice Ben thought was slightly more jovial than normal, "Hello, Knight Horn. It is a pleasure to have you aboard."

Ben gazed at her as she gave Jacen a beautiful smile and bowed her head slightly, "Master Solo, it's a pleasure and an honor to be aboard." She then turned toward Ben, held out her hand and smiled again, "And Ben Skywalker, you've grown up, I see."

Ben gently held her hand and wanted to say something but words eluded him, as did all thought and breath it seemed. She was the most beautiful creature he had ever seen. She had her long black hair pulled back into a braid but wispy, shorter, rebellious locks framed her face and gently fell over her forehead, and her alluring green eyes were like deep Naboo pools. Finally, realizing he was not only staring at her but still held her hand he swallowed let her hand drop and nearly choked as he said, "Jys, you have too."

She laughed and he chided himself for saying something so lame, as she once again turned her attention to Jacen. Ben watched his cousin as Jysella asked where she could put her duffle. He suddenly realized that he had never seen Jacen act so befuddled as he reached over to grab both his and Ben's bags, "Oh, you can just bring it in here." Jacen said as he headed toward the two cabins that served as sleeping quarters on the old Imperial Era shuttle. He stopped at the doors that were situated across from each other and said with a smile, "Ben and I will sleep in this one," he indicated the one on the right; then, as he slapped the door stud on the one on the left, he continued, "and you can have this one." As she looked into the small sparse cabin, Jacen quickly added, "Of course, if that's okay?"

She brought her eyes back to meet Jacen's and Ben thought they held the gaze just a few seconds too long before she quietly replied as she looked back into the room, "Ahh, this will be fine, thank you."

Jacen nodded and grinned as she entered the room, "Great. We'll be leaving as soon as I get back to the cockpit."

Ben heard Jysella say from the interior of the room, "The sooner the better."

X

Jysella looked around the small room and then put her bag on the narrow bed. She honestly didn't know why she had been selected to go with the Jedi Master Jacen Solo and his Apprentice Ben Skywalker. In her opinion, they both were top notch Jedi who wouldn't benefit much with her around and the fact that there were other, more experienced, Jedi only made her wonder even more. However, she also knew that she would be useful to the mission on Kuat, if for no other reason than the fact that she was a female.

The matriarchal social system of Kuat made the leaders of the planet suspicious of men; even though, in the past the planet had men in important government leadership positions, such as Senators. Jysella knew that their mission was to mediate a dispute between the Director of Operations of the Kuat Drive Yards, who was an extremely conservative female, and the leadership of the local labor union which was an organization made up of mostly men who worked in the Yards. This was why she was chosen, she supposed, she would be able to talk equally with the director; whereas, Jacen would not be allowed to. Also, the fact that she was Corellian made her slightly more acceptable to the men in the union. She would be considered a truly neutral voice.

She sighed and turned away from the bed. As she left the room and headed into the main room, she thought about the encounter with the Jedi Master. She hadn't seen either Jacen or Ben for a long time. Jacen and her brother Valin had been friends but that friendship had been interrupted and strained by the Yuuzahn Vong War, and never really picked up again. Valin had been considered too young to fight in war, and therefore, had his training interrupted because of it. Jacen, on the other hand, had become a hero of the war and was considered by many young Jedi, one of the most powerful of all the Jedi. Some had even gone as far to say, that Jacen Solo was more powerful than even Master Skywalker. However, as Jysella thought about it, Jacen really hadn't changed much.

He still possessed his infectious smile and if anything was even more handsome than before. He was good natured and had a self confidence, a self knowledge and acceptance, which in many men always translated into cockiness, but in Jacen it just didn't. Jacen was completely something different and Jysella found herself drawn to that difference.

Both men turned and greeted her as she entered the cockpit and took the navigator's seat behind Ben. She watched them as they took the shuttle out of the Ossus atmosphere into space and she thought about the rumors that she had heard that Jacen and the Masters Skywalkers didn't get along much these days and that they put up with him because Ben only agreed to train under his cousin.

She then looked over at Ben. She couldn't see much of him since she was sitting directly behind him, but she had to admit he surprised her. When she had told him that he had grown up, she meant it. He was tall and lanky, but he had strong shoulders that suggested muscular strength. His once too red-gold hair had darkened to a nice rich honey auburn color that seemed to suit him well as did its long, curling length. Finally, as he turned to smile at her after sensing her thoughtful watchfulness, she couldn't help but notice the intense blue of his eyes or the beauty of his smile before she shifted her gaze away from him.

But before Ben had a chance to speak, Jacen turned to her and said after engaging the hyperdrive, "Well, in fifteen hours we will be in Kuat space. Shall we go out into the main hold and find something to occupy our time?"

Jysella smiled at the Jedi Master and nodded, "I think we can find something to do." Then as she looked from Jacen to Ben she mischievously inquired; even though, she already knew the answer, "Do you gents play Sabacc?"

Jacen grinned and met Ben's equally roguish grin and said incredulously, "The lady wants to know if we play Sabacc?"

Ben laughed and said to Jysella, "How many credits are you willing to lose?"
